How does Orwell create an allegory of the Great Purge

English
2 answers:
Artyom0805 [142]3 years ago
4 0

Answer: by depicting false confessions and brutality

Explanation: These depictions of false confessions and brutality serve to show how the government was intent on destroying or purging people to create their own perfect society.
